颗粒增强钛基复合材料的制备与性能

摘    要:综述了颗粒增强钛基复合材料的制备方法,比较了它们与钛合金的机械性能,说明了研究颗粒增强钛基复合材料的重要价值。

关 键 词:钛基  复合材料  制备  机械性能  颗粒增强

Fabrication Process and Mechanical Properties of Titanium Matrix Composites Reinforced by Particulates

Abstract:The fabrication processes of titanium matrix composites reinforced by particulates were reviewed, and themechanical properties of these composite materials were compared with their matrix alloys. The importance of study onparticulates reinforCed titanium matrix composites was also explained.
Keywords:Titanium matrix composites  Particulates  Fabrication process  Mechanical properties
